P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
 
Metal Begins Here!
The Gibson SG has been one of the guitar rock'n'rollers mainstays since the beginning of the electric guitar. The Gibson SG is known for it's sustain and great tone. Just listen to Tony Iommi of Black Sabbath or Pete Townshend of the Who and the ledgendary Gibson SG Double Neck as played by Jimmy Page of Led Zeppelin!

In the late 50's Gibson introduced the SG Series of solid body guitars. They had a rather thin twin horn body. This two horned body is what gives the SG more access to the higher frets on the fretboard (Could this be why people call guitars their AXE?) It had a somewhat sinister look to it so much so that Angus Young (of AC/DC) had Gibson make one with a lightning bolt.

The Epiphone G-400 Deluxe (SG) is a faithful reproduction of the legendary the Gibson SG, with a solid mahogany body, slim taper mahogany neck, and separate volume and tone controls for each of the high-output humbuckers. The Epiphone G-400 possesses all the bite, tone and comfort, at a fraction of the cost!

The Epiphone Tony Iommi G-400 is equipped with Tony's signature Gibson Humbuckers, capturing the classic tones that came to define heavy metal as we know it. Other prominent features include the classic SG tonewood Mahogany body and neck, rosewood fingerboard, and cross position markers. Black chrome hardware rounds out this axe. After strumming one chord, you'll see why the birth of metal sprang forth from this classic axe!

Epiphone G-400 Deluxe Features:
  • Color: Ebony
  • Body Wood: Mahogany
  • Neck Wood: Mahogany (set)
  • Fingerboard: Rosewood
  • Scale length: 24.75" 1.68"
  • Position Markers: Crosses
  • Number of Frets: 24
  • Pickups Gibson USA Iommi HBs
  • Controls: 2 volume, 2 Tone
  • Pickup Switching: 3-way selector
  • Hardware: Black Chrome
  • Bridge/Tailpiece: Stopbar
